Local Amenities
Located in Workington, the property is close to essential amenities including Workington Station, which connects residents to Carlisle and beyond. Education needs are well served by nearby schools such as St. Joseph's Catholic Primary and Workington Academy. Shopping is convenient with a Tesco Superstore within easy reach. For recreation, the Workington Leisure Centre and local parks provide ample opportunities for fitness and leisure. Multiple bus stops ensure accessible public transport options for daily commuting.
